Output 8150c6bb80e4f8737379ddb995b6e9de61fc218457b55b90635fa5e4880c002f:1

value
1026959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a5fbacd66f7e97a76112d62daad37e16f763d50 OP_EQUAL
address
371fo5w4Gb9DUJX4yqMTQqgY77JFfB23bF
transaction
8150c6bb80e4f8737379ddb995b6e9de61fc218457b55b90635fa5e4880c002f
spent
true